Output 8e381dbef219f76763d426c3a439ba48722a3416cfddc05ae2af5c1fefd53a36:10

value
210618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ffa21d1054607243dd23ef2d2663bb18eee52f OP_EQUAL
address
3KeebrQ9YAhtkjtuXtcebyWDkkQGq78XT7
transaction
8e381dbef219f76763d426c3a439ba48722a3416cfddc05ae2af5c1fefd53a36
spent
true